Gangun - Bhabhar, Vav-Tharad
Gangun is a village situated in the Bhabhar taluka of Vav-Tharad district, Gujarat. It is located approximately 5 km from Bhabhar and around 110 km from Palanpur. Gangun village is a designated Gram Panchayat.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Gangun is 508494. The village covers a total geographical area of 437.92 hectares and falls under the 385320 pincode. Bhabhar is the nearest town, located about 5 km away.
Gangun village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Vav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Banaskantha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Gangun
As per Census 2011, Gangun village has a total population of 1,834 people, consisting of 942 males and 892 females. The village has 280 households and a sex ratio of 946 females per 1,000 males. There are 345 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 802 literate and 1,032 illiterate residents. Additionally, 30 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Gangun are given below:
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 1,834 | 942 | 892 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 345 | 180 | 165 |
| Scheduled Castes (SC) | 30 | 12 | 18 |
| Literate Population | 802 | 535 | 267 |
| Illiterate Population | 1,032 | 407 | 625 |

Transport and Connectivity of Gangun
Gangun is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through bus services. The nearest railway station is located within 2-5 km of Gangun.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Private Bus Service |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Railway Station | No | Available within 2-5 km |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Bhabhar to Gangun is about 5 km, with a usual travel time of around 15-30 minutes. Similarly, the road distance from Palanpur to Gangun is about 110 km, with the usual travel time around ~3.1 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
Banking and Postal Services in Gangun
Banking and postal services are essential for daily financial transactions and communication. The availability of these facilities for Gangun village is detailed below:
| Service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Bank |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| ATM |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Post Office | No | Available within 2-5 km |
Health Facilities in Gangun
Healthcare facilities play an important role in providing basic medical services to the residents. The details regarding the nearest health centres and hospitals serving Gangun village are given below:
| Facility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Health Sub-Centre (HSC) | Yes | Available within village |
| Primary Health Centre (PHC) | No | Available within 2-5 km |
| Community Health Centre (CHC) | No | Available within 2-5 km |
